Output e0de3e4abbf83411d91fbef1391b1d36afcda06a0bc98156822f5599d34c014a:38

value
59057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fc97d885a60ab5a7d28d9035f0bc1e28a2623c1 OP_EQUAL
address
3N6Hz7nENMCsoRBYzQ8nRv6yfMRv1jVU7e
transaction
e0de3e4abbf83411d91fbef1391b1d36afcda06a0bc98156822f5599d34c014a
spent
true